AUTOPSY REVEALS SODDY DAISY MAN WAS SHOT 15 TIMES BY DEPUTIES
An autopsy report says that a Soddy Daisy man was shot 15 times by police during an incident in January. 29-year-old Christopher Dalton Sexton had led officers on a chaseafter he had violated an order of protection. When deputies tried to approach him, he drove from the scene. A pursuit started in Hamilton County, proceeded into Sequatchie County and then ended back in Soddy Daisy with Sexton confronting deputies with a firearm. He was killed after pointing the gun at officers receiving wounds to the head, chest, back and legs. Officials have not identified those officers that fired or how many there were.
